Provide the Notification Service details and default recipient email address for alerts.

  1. From the Business Continuity Manager UI, select Configuration, then Notification
  2. Click Add Config.
    The Notification Server and Authentication Server are hosted on the same server as the UI and REST docker containers. If you have installed the Business Continuity Manager UI on the Business Continuity Manager server, you can use the address 127.0.0.1 for both the Notification Server and the Authentication Server. To get the token, provide the username and password. You can also provide the LDAP credentials, or the root user credentials for the user service. The admin user setup was provided during the Business Continuity Manager UI installation and configuration.
